The Holy Stone HS210 is a lightweight nano drone aimed at children and beginners, offering easy-to-use controls, multiple flight modes, and a total of 21 minutes of flight time thanks to three included batteries. Its compact size and protective propeller guards make it ideal for indoor play, though it lacks a reliable camera and has a short per-battery flight time.

The Force1 UFO 4000 is a compact, beginner-friendly quadcopter featuring bright LEDs, dual-speed modes, and safety functions like altitude hold and headless mode. It offers decent durability and dual batteries but suffers from short flight endurance and a remote that needs separate AAA batteries.

Retailer descriptions and product listings position the HS210 as an entry-level drone that prioritizes safety, ease of use, and indoor entertainment. Professional commentary highlights its beginner-friendly features, protective guards, and portability, while noting that it is best suited for indoor environments rather than demanding outdoor performance.
Everyday users praise the HS210 for its kid-friendly design, intuitive controls, and entertaining stunt capabilities, often rating it 4-5 stars. Common complaints revolve around the cheap-feeling plastic, short individual flight times, missing camera on most units, and the need to purchase AAA batteries for the controller.

Professional reviewers and retail editors consistently position the UFO 4000 as a leading entry-level drone, praising its user-friendly design, durable construction, and eye-catching LED lights. They highlight the dual-battery package as a key advantage over similar starter drones, noting its stunt features and simple one-key launch make it an attractive gift for beginners.
Everyday users overwhelmingly appreciate the drone's ease of use, bright LEDs, and durability, especially for indoor and calm-outdoor flights. Common praise centers on the fun flips and the value of two batteries, while recurring complaints focus on short flight times, long recharge periods, and occasional control jitter.
